Market Challenges Analysis:

Implementation Complexity and Integration Issues:

One of the key challenges in the Procure-to-Pay (P2P) Solutions Market is the complexity of implementation and integration with existing systems. Many organizations, particularly those with legacy systems, encounter difficulties when transitioning to modern P2P platforms. Integrating new P2P solutions with existing enterprise resource planning (ERP) systems, accounting software, and supplier management tools can be time-consuming and resource-intensive. In some cases, incompatibilities between systems can lead to data inconsistencies, disrupting the seamless flow of procurement and payment processes. Additionally, organizations must focus on change management and employee training during implementation, as teams need time to adapt to new workflows and technologies. These challenges can result in deployment delays and prevent businesses from fully capitalizing on the benefits of P2P solutions. Customization is another critical aspect of this challenge. Many companies require tailored P2P workflows to suit their unique operational needs, which complicates the configuration of these platforms. The necessity of technical expertise and ongoing support to maintain system integration and ensure continuous functionality adds to the overall cost of ownership. This poses a significant barrier for small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s), which may lack the resources to manage such complexities.

Data Security and Compliance Concerns:

Data security and regulatory compliance present additional hurdles in the P2P Solutions Market. Given the sensitive financial and supplier information that P2P platforms handle, organizations must ensure their systems comply with regulations like the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) and other regional data privacy laws. As cyberattacks and data breaches become more frequent, robust security measures are essential to protect procurement and payment data from unauthorized access. Implementing and maintaining such security measures can be costly and complex, particularly for businesses without dedicated IT security teams. Moreover, P2P solutions must comply with evolving regulatory requirements across various regions and industries, including anti-corruption and environmental regulations. Non-compliance with these standards can result in legal penalties, financial losses, and reputational damage. Navigating these challenges requires ongoing investment in security and compliance to ensure the successful adoption of P2P solutions.

Regional Analysis:

North America:

North America holds a significant share of the Procure-to-Pay (P2P) Solutions Market, driven by high demand for automation and digital transformation across various industries. In 2024, the region is expected to account for 35% of the global market share. The presence of established enterprises in the United States and Canada, coupled with the widespread adoption of cloud-based P2P solutions, contributes to the region’s market leadership. Additionally, the growing emphasis on compliance with regulations such as the Sarbanes-Oxley Act and the increasing need for improved operational efficiency are boosting demand for P2P solutions in North America.

Europe:

Europe is another prominent market, accounting for 28% of the global Procure-to-Pay Solutions Market in 2024. The region’s strong focus on regulatory compliance, particularly with laws such as the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R), drives the adoption of P2P platforms that ensure transparency and data security. Countries like Germany, the UK, and France are leading adopters, as businesses in these countries increasingly prioritize procurement process automation. Furthermore, Europe’s push towards sustainability and ethical sourcing aligns with the growing trend of integrating P2P solutions that offer features for tracking environmental and social metrics.

Asia-Pacific:

The Asia-Pacific region is expected to exhibit the fastest growth in the Procure-to-Pay Solutions Market, with a market share of 22% in 2024. The rapid digital transformation occurring across key economies such as China, India, and Japan is a primary driver of market growth in this region. Businesses in these countries are increasingly adopting cloud-based P2P solutions to streamline procurement processes and improve financial management. The growing number of small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s) in Asia-Pacific is also fueling demand for scalable and cost-effective P2P solutions, further contributing to the region’s expansion.

Latin America:

Latin America holds a smaller share of the global Procure-to-Pay Solutions Market, accounting for 8% in 2024. However, the region is expected to experience steady growth as businesses in countries like Brazil and Mexico seek to modernize their procurement processes and improve financial control. The growing adoption of cloud-based technologies and the increasing awareness of the benefits of P2P automation are key factors driving market growth in this region. Latin American companies are also focusing more on regulatory compliance, which is contributing to the rise in demand for P2P solutions.

Middle East and Africa:

The Middle East and Africa region is anticipated to hold 7% of the global P2P Solutions Market in 2024. The market in this region is driven by the growing adoption of digital solutions in industries such as oil and gas, healthcare, and construction. Governments and enterprises in countries like the UAE and South Africa are increasingly investing in automation to enhance procurement efficiency and ensure compliance with industry-specific regulations. While the market in this region is smaller compared to others, it is poised for growth as businesses in these sectors continue to adopt P2P solutions.

Recent Developments:

  • In September 2023, Coupa Software expanded its functionalities with Supply Chain Collaboration to enhance supply assurance and business continuity. This addition aimed to improve communication and decision-making between parties, minimizing delivery delays and mitigating risks.
  • In May 2023, Zip developed new procure-to-pay features within its Intake-to-Procurement platform. These functionalities complemented its all-in-one Intake-to-Pay platform, which manages a company’s entire spend process from request and approval to payment and discharge.
  • In October 2023, AI-focused Olive Technologies partnered with Procurify, a cloud-based procure-to-pay solution, to enhance vendor sourcing, selection, and procurement processes for global organizations.
  • In October 2023, Atamis announced plans to provide its advanced procurement software to Maximus UK, aiming to improve sourcing processes, efficiency, and cost-effectiveness. Maximus UK seeks to optimize procurement operations with the help of Atamis software, anticipating expansion through process improvements.
  • In October 2023, GEP launched GEP Quantum, an AI-powered low-code platform designed for supply chain and procurement professionals. The platform uses AI generative technology and intelligent data management, allowing non-technical clients to develop models using a low-code or no-code approach. GEP Quantum is part of a suite of applications, including sourcing, supply chain visibility, and sustainability apps.
  • In June 2024, SAP announced its acquisition of WalkMe, a provider of digital adoption platforms, for an estimated $1.5 billion. The acquisition aims to extend SAP’s offerings in business artificial intelligence. Additionally, SAP has embedded advanced analytics and AI into its Procurement Cloud solutions to optimize procurement efficiency and decision-making processes.
